CDH踩坑记录之:熵不足

本文详细记录了解决CDH5.14.2部署过程中出现的熵不足问题。通过检查系统熵状态、安装并配置熵管理工具rng-tools,成功将熵值提升至正常水平,消除CDH的告警。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

CDH 踩坑之:熵不足

今天在部署CDH5.14.2的时候,有同学反馈cm上一会儿告警,一会儿变绿,一会儿变黄,系统没有跑任务,简直一个红绿灯。
查看告警内容:
36 entropy was available. 临界阀值:50

在这里插入图片描述
解决过程:
1.查看系统当前的熵:发现确实很少

[root@wjltony ~]#cat /proc/sys/kernel/random/entropy_avail
20

2.查看管理熵的工具是否启动

[root@wjltony ~]# systemctl status rngd
Unit rngd.service could not be found.

3.安装管理工具rng-tools

[root@wjltony ~]# yum install -y rng-tools

4.启动rngd服务

[root@wjltony ~]# systemctl start rngd
[root@wjltony ~]# systemctl status rngd
● rngd.service - Hardware RNG Entropy Gatherer Daemon
   Loaded: loaded (/usr/lib/systemd/system/rngd.service; enabled; vendor preset: enabled)
   Active: active (running) since Tue 2019-05-21 06:28:08 CST; 1 months 26 days ago
 Main PID: 782 (rngd)
   CGroup: /system.slice/rngd.service
           └─782 /sbin/rngd -f

May 21 06:28:08 wjltony systemd[1]: Started Hardware RNG Entropy Gatherer Daemon.
May 21 06:28:08 wjltony systemd[1]: Starting Hardware RNG Entropy Gatherer Daemon...
May 21 06:28:08 wjltony rngd[782]: read error
May 21 06:28:08 wjltony rngd[782]: hwrng: no available rng
May 21 06:28:08 wjltony rngd[782]: Unable to open file: /dev/tpm0

5.查看熵

[root@wjltony~]# cat /proc/sys/kernel/random/entropy_avail
3834

6.过1分钟后再看 CDH已经不告警了。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值